How to Make Dark Circles Disappear

Dark under the eyes can be a frustrating and common concern for many individuals. Whether they are caused by lack of sleep, genetics, allergies, or other lifestyle factors, dark circles can make you appear tired and aged. However, there are several effective strategies and remedies that can help diminish the appearance of dark circles and brighten up your under-eye area.

1. Get enough rest: Lack of sleep is often a major contributor to the formation of dark circles. Aim to get at least 7-9 hours of quality sleep per night to allow your body to rejuvenate and your skin to recover.

2. Stay hydrated: Dehydration can cause your skin to appear dull and accentuate any existing dark circles. Drink plenty of water throughout the day to keep your skin hydrated and plump.

3. Apply cold compression: Placing a cold compress or chilled tea bags on your eyes can help reduce puffiness and constrict blood vessels, which in turn can minimize the appearance of dark circles. Simply leave them on for a few minutes each day to see noticeable results.

4. Limit sun exposure: Excessive sun exposure can exacerbate dark circles by increasing melanin production. Protect the delicate skin under your eyes by wearing sunglasses and applying sunscreen regularly.

5. Use a quality eye cream: Look for an eye cream specifically formulated to target dark circles and puffiness. These creams often contain ingredients like vitamin C, vitamin K, retinol, and caffeine that can help brighten the under-eye area and reduce puffiness.

6. Implement a healthy lifestyle: Apart from good sleep, adopting a healthy lifestyle is crucial for reducing the appearance of dark circles. Eat a balanced diet rich in fruits, vegetables, and antioxidants to nourish your skin. Additionally, avoid smoking and excessive alcohol consumption, as they can contribute to dark circles.

7. Concealer: A quick and temporary fix for dark circles is the use of concealer. Choose a concealer that matches your skin tone and apply it over the affected area, gently blending it in for a natural look. This will help camouflage the dark circles and brighten your under-eye area instantly.

8. Cold milk: Applying chilled milk on the under-eye area can help soothe and lighten dark circles. Soak cotton balls in cold milk, then place them on closed eyelids for about 15 minutes. Rinse with water and repeat this process a few times a week for best results.

9. Cucumber slices: Cucumbers are known for their soothing and hydrating properties. Place chilled cucumber slices over your eyes for 10-15 minutes to reduce puffiness and refresh the under-eye area. Regular use can also help diminish the appearance of dark circles.

10. Aloe vera gel: Aloe vera has natural skin-lightening and hydrating properties. Apply a thin layer of aloe vera gel to your under-eye area and let it sit for about 10 minutes before rinsing it off. This can help reduce dark circles and moisturize the skin.

In conclusion, dark circles under the eyes can be bothersome, but with consistent care and some simple remedies, you can reduce their appearance and achieve a brighter, more refreshed look. Prioritize adequate sleep, hydration, and a healthy lifestyle, while also incorporating natural remedies and eye creams into your skincare routine. With time and diligence, you can successfully make those dark circles disappear.
